Official Synopsis: Predator: Badlands is set in the future on a remote planet, where a young Predator, outcast from his clan, finds an unlikely ally in Thia (Elle Fanning) and embarks on a treacherous journey in search of the ultimate adversary.

Elle Fanning stars as Thia and the new Predator is portrayed by Dimitrius Schuster-Koloamatangi. Along with directing, Trachtenberg also produces along with John Davis, Marc Toberoff, Ben Rosenblatt, and Brent O’Connor. Patrick Aison, who also wrote Prey, penned this script as well from an idea by Trachtenberg.
Hot off the heels of the success of the animated Predator anthology movie Predator: Killer of Killers, Badlands looks to continue the success by adapting what made the anime great but once again in live action.
